China's State Administration for Market Regulation announced that the "Internet Platform Pricing Behavior Rules" will officially take effect on April 10. These rules aim to curb malicious low-price competition, respect the independent pricing rights of platform operators, and protect consumers' legitimate rights and interests. The administration emphasizes strengthening supervision to maintain a fair competitive environment and promote a healthy market order.
